Description

Dead Block is a game that attempts to bring some innovative elements to the traditional zombie survival genre, but unfortunately falls short in execution. The game puts players in control of a group of survivors, each with their own unique abilities and skills, as they fend off hordes of the undead.

The gameplay revolves around defensive strategies, as players must build blockades and set traps to keep the zombies at bay. It’s an interesting concept, reminiscent of classic tower defense games, and adds a layer of strategy to the otherwise repetitive nature of zombie killing. However, this unique aspect doesn’t quite compensate for the game’s shortcomings.

One of the major issues with Dead Block is its lackluster controls. Moving the characters feels clunky and imprecise, making it difficult to navigate through the levels and set up defenses effectively. This is especially frustrating in the heat of battle when every second counts.

Another aspect that is lacking in Dead Block is the overall polish and presentation. While the game aims for a nostalgic feel with its retro-inspired graphics and cheesy B-movie atmosphere, it does little to capture the charm of classic games. The visuals are lackluster, the environments feel empty, and the dialogue falls flat. It’s a missed opportunity to truly immerse players in a nostalgic experience.

Additionally, the game lacks variety in its gameplay. While the concept of building defenses and fighting off waves of zombies is initially engaging, it quickly becomes repetitive and monotonous. There simply isn’t enough to keep players engaged for the long haul.

Despite its shortcomings, there are a few redeeming qualities in Dead Block. The co-op mode, allowing players to team up with friends, adds a layer of fun and camaraderie. The game also features a catchy soundtrack with some retro-inspired tunes, which adds to the game’s nostalgic charm.

In conclusion, Dead Block fails to fully deliver on its promises of innovative gameplay and retro-inspired nostalgia. While it does introduce some interesting ideas, the game is ultimately held back by clunky controls, lackluster presentation, and repetitive gameplay. It may appeal to die-hard retro gaming enthusiasts looking for a new twist on the zombie genre, but for most players, it’s a miss.
